With the Mississippi St. Bulldogs losing the Egg Bowl, the focus quickly turned to the Big XII Conference. Currently, two teams from the conference have pitched an argument as to why their program deserves to be considered over the other. The Baylor Bears claim the head-to-head matchup over the TCU Horned Frogs. On the other hand, TCU points to the weak non-conference schedule of Baylor.

As of right now the Bears still have a Top 10 opponent on their schedule...something the Horned Frogs lack. A win next weekend could push the folk from Waco into the first ever college playoff. Meanwhile, the voters have decided to leap frog TCU into the top 4 in the AP Poll.

Ultimately, the question remains: who takes over as the No. 4 once the College Football Playoff Committee announces their rankings? Championship Weekend will provide the last chance to make a statement for any hopeful. Until then, here are the current (and useless) rankings.
